Eurozone Manufacturing Contracts Less Than Expected In June, Spain Improves

By: Benzinga
A key measure of manufacturing output in the eurozone rose in June to the highest level in sixteen months amid the continent wide recession that has seen unemployment, specifically of the younger population, rise to record levels.
